The Chase Continues: The Steelers collected another victory as they chase down the Cardiff Devils with a 4-2 win against arch rivals Nottingham Panthers.
Steelers raced to a second period 3-0 lead before the Panthers clawed their way back into the game scoring two 3rd period goals.
Man of the match Jonathan Phillips scored his second of the night into the empty night to send 7,200 fans home happy and the Steelers victorious.
The game started with a bang as Jeff Brown and Geoff Walker squared off at centre ice.
Mathieu Roy opened the scoreline just 31 seconds into the middle period, assisted Ratchuk and Coyle.
It was soon 2-0 when captain Jonathan Phillips scored past Wiikman with Nelson and Armstrong collecting assists.
Powerplay time for the Steelers when Stevie Lee was called for cross checking, Geoff Walk obliged with the goal that gave Sheffield a 3-0 advantage by the close of the second period.
The Panthers struck back in the final session, first Robert Lachowicz and then David Clarke gave Nottingham hope as they pressed looking for the equaliser.
The Steelers bent but didn’t break and with the Panthers goalie pulled to the bench Jonathan Phillips scored into the empty net for a final scoreline of Steelers 4-2 Panthers.
It was a night for the Captain who went on to collect the man of the match award.
